Angé Kagame, the first daughter of Rwandan President Paul Kagame, has finally tied the knot with her long-time partner, Bertrand Ndengeyingoma, in a private ceremony held on July 6, 2019, in Kabuga, Rwanda.

The intimate wedding, which was attended by close family and friends, comes about seven months after President Kagame publicly endorsed Ange's relationship with Bertrand during the Gusaba cultural festival.

Although the wedding was a private affair, social media users took to their platforms to congratulate the newlyweds and wish them a lifetime of happiness.
